MOSCOW (Reuters) - Smoke from wildfires covered the Siberian city of Yakutsk on Sunday where people were advised by the mayor to stay home and not open windows as the region fights unprecedented blazes the Kremlin blames on climate change.
Russian military helicopters flew in firefighters earlier this week to battle the Siberian wildfires which raged across 800,000 hectares.
